Beach Haven, NJ Housing Market Trends

With a population of 1,065, 491 total housing units (homes and apartments), and a median house value of $1,666,148, Beach Haven house prices are not only among the most expensive in New Jersey, Beach Haven real estate also is some of the most expensive in all of America.

Single-family detached homes are the single most common housing type in Beach Haven, accounting for 68.96% of the borough's housing units. Other types of housing that are prevalent in Beach Haven include large apartment complexes or high rise apartments ( 14.39%), duplexes, homes converted to apartments or other small apartment buildings ( 11.45%), and a few row houses and other attached homes ( 4.98%).

Owner-occupied, three and four bedroom dwellings, primarily in single-family detached homes are the most prevalent type of housing you will see in Beach Haven. Owner-occupied housing accounts for 85.14% of Beach Haven's homes, and 54.61% have either three or four bedrooms, which is average sized relative to America.

There is a lot of housing in Beach Haven built from 1970 to 1999 so parts of town may have that "Brady Bunch" look of homes popular in the '70s and early '80s, although some of these houses were built up through the early '90s as well. There is also a lot of housing in Beach Haven built between 1940-1969 ( 31.67%). A lesser amount of the housing stock also hails from between 2000 and later ( 22.12%). There's also some housing in Beach Haven built before 1939 ( 10.63%).

A decent proportion of the Beach Haven housing stock is seasonally occupied. That is, homes and condos in Beach Haven are occupied by people for a portion of the year - mainly for vacation purposes - and then locked up and left unoccupied for the remainder of the year as owners return to their primary residences. This characteristic of the Beach Haven housing market speaks to its popularity as a vacation location of choice.

Beach Haven Home Appreciation Rates

Appreciation rates for homes in Beach Haven have been tracking above average for the last ten years, according to NeighborhoodScout data. The cumulative appreciation rate over the ten years has been 113.90%, which ranks in the top 30% nationwide. This equates to an annual average Beach Haven house appreciation rate of 7.90%.

Appreciation rates are so strong in Beach Haven that despite a nationwide downturn in the housing market, Beach Haven real estate has continued to appreciate in value faster than most communities. Looking at just the latest twelve months, Beach Haven appreciation rates continue to be some of the highest in America, at 21.25%, which is higher than appreciation rates in 96.27% of the cities and towns in the nation. Based on the last twelve months, short-term real estate investors have found good fortune in Beach Haven. Beach Haven appreciation rates in the latest quarter were at 6.56%, which equates to an annual appreciation rate of 28.94%.

Importantly, this makes Beach Haven one of the highest appreciating communities in the nation for the latest quarter, and may signal the borough's near-future real estate investment strength.

Relative to New Jersey, our data show that Beach Haven's latest annual appreciation rate is higher than 90% of the other cities and towns in New Jersey.
